Characterization and mechanism of Mn(II)-based mixotrophic denitrifying bacterium (Cupriavidus sp. HY129) in remediation of nitrate (NO3--N) and manganese (Mn(II)) contaminated groundwater

Yihan Bai et al.

Summary: A novel denitrifying and manganese-oxidizing strain HY129, identified as Cupriavidus sp. HY129, showed high removal efficiency for nitrate and Mn(II) pollution in groundwater. The Mn(II) removal process may be enhanced by extracellular adsorption of Mn(II) via protein in extracellular polymeric substance (EPS). Further molecular biology analyses confirmed the mechanisms of Mn(II) oxidation by strain HY129.

Novel sodium bicarbonate activation of cassava ethanol sludge derived biochar for removing tetracycline from aqueous solution: Performance assessment and mechanism insight

Zhilin Zhang et al.

Summary: The study examined the use of NaHCO3-activated biochar for tetracycline removal from wastewater, identifying optimal preparation conditions and factors influencing the process. The adsorption mechanism involving electrostatic attraction, hydrogen bonding, π-π interactions, and pore-filling was proposed, providing guidance for sludge disposal and tetracycline removal in practical applications.
